+function checkMeshAdjacentFaces(vertices, edges, faces)
+%CHECKMESHADJACENTFACES Check if adjacent faces of a mesh have similar orientation
+%
+% checkMeshAdjacentFaces(VERTICES, EDGES, FACES)
+% The functions returns no output, but if two faces share a common edge
+% with the same direction (meaning that adjacent faces have normals in
+% opposite direction), a warning is displayed.
+%
+% Example
+% [v e f] = createCube();
+% checkMeshAdjacentFaces(v, e, f);
+% % no output -> all faces have normal outwards of the cube
+%
+% v = [0 0 0; 10 0 0; 0 10 0; 10 10 0];
+% e = [1 2;1 3;2 3;2 4;3 4];
+% f = [1 2 3; 2 3 4];
+% checkMeshAdjacentFaces(v, e, f);
+% Warning: Faces 1 and 2 run through the edge 3 (2-3) in the same direction
+%
+% See also
+% meshes3d
+%

+pattern = 'Faces %d and %d run through the edge %d (%d-%d) in the same direction';
+
+edgeFaces = meshEdgeFaces(vertices, edges, faces);
+Ne = size(edgeFaces, 1);
+
+for i = 1:Ne
+ % indices of extreimty vertices
+ v1 = edges(i, 1);
+ v2 = edges(i, 2);
+
+ % index of adjacent faces
+ indF1 = edgeFaces(i, 1);
+ indF2 = edgeFaces(i, 2);
+
+ % if one of the faces has index 0, then the edge is at the boundary
+ if indF1 == 0 || indF2 == 0
+ continue;
+ end
+ % vertices of adjacent faces
+ face1 = meshFace(faces, indF1);
+ face2 = meshFace(faces, indF2);
+
+ % position of vertices in face vertex array
+ ind11 = find(face1 == v1);
+ ind12 = find(face1 == v2);
+ ind21 = find(face2 == v1);
+ ind22 = find(face2 == v2);
+
+ % check if edge is traveled forward or backard
+ direct1 = (ind12 == ind11+1) | (ind12 == 1 & ind11 == length(face1));
+ direct2 = (ind22 == ind21+1) | (ind22 == 1 & ind21 == length(face2));
+
+ % adjacent faces should travel the edge in opposite direction
+ if direct1 == direct2
+ warning(pattern, indF1, indF2, i, v1, v2); %#ok<WNTAG>
+ end
+end
